Cleaning performance
While robots can't get deep into carpets or clean up ground-in dirt as well as a real vacuum, they do an impressive job of removing fine particles like dust and baking soda and heavier debris such as pet hair and metal screws. They also remove spills and crumbs. Maintaining your robot with routine maintenance such as emptying the dustbin cleaning or changing the filter, and cleaning the sensors and cameras will ensure that it lasts for the longest time possible.
The best robots are great at picking up fine particles from hard carpets and floors that have low pile. They are also adept in removing orzo, sand, and wood shavings. They can also take cat litter and metal screws, though they tend to struggle with slower items like baked flour or coffee grounds. They're not as impressive when climbing stairs, and do not always grab everything that is around the edges.

Maintenance
A robot cleaner is a great way to keep your house clean, especially in the case of children or pets. It requires some maintenance in order to keep it in good condition. Regular cleaning, like emptying dust bins and washing filters, changing them as well as wiping sensors and cameras, can prolong the life of your robot vacuum cleaner top 10.
Vacuums require more frequent maintenance than robot mopping machines but you can prolong the life of your vacuum if you follow the instructions of the manufacturer to empty and clean its dustbin, brush roller, and filter. Wipe down the charging contacts on the robot's sensor with a damp rag to prevent them from becoming clogged.
